Senior Finance Manager - FP&A
Job Description
As a key member of the NAM Finance Team, this role acts as the financial consultant for the North America organization by providing recommendations to enable and drive fact-based decision-making. Plays a leadership role in how the organization plans, forecasts, tracks, manages, and reports all aspects of the business, both locally and back to Headquarters. Supports the financial portion of the strategic business planning process & takes a lead role in budget planning. Partners with multiple departments on cross functional and strategic projects to address business risks and opportunities and to drive creative outcomes.
Key Accountabilities
- Provide financial guidance and influence to Senior Management to assist in making business decisions and achieve growth, profitability and sales targets across the organization
- Manage planning of future years and execution of commercial and brand alignments, through v300, budget and SBP processes
- Manage and maintain integrity of annual budgeting and dynamic forecasting processes
- Support senior management and Global with detailed financial analysis and other ad hoc reporting and project needs
- Manage the P&L, balance sheet, and cash flow statement to include planning, reporting, and detailed analyses on all key drivers
- Develop and implement creative process improvements and best-known practices while simplifying current financial management processes
- Identify and analyse business risks and opportunities to determine impact on financial results, including post-mortems on outcomes
- Lead and participate in cross functional projects as required
- Provide leadership and consultation for analysts
- Manage talents within your team, when applicable, to develop their competencies and managing skills to grow within the Finance department
